Best, Harry On Fri, Aug 19, 2022 at 7:35 PM Matt Newville <newvi...@cars.uchicago.edu> wrote: > Hi Harry, > > > > > On Fri, Aug 19, 2022 at 9:10 AM Andy Zhang <hzhang...@gmail.com> wrote: > >> Dear all, >> >> I have a quick question related to EXAFS fitting using Larch. I wonder >> how to include the third cumulant in the fitting. I tried to add "third" in >> the "pars" section, but it seems it did not work. >> >> [image: image.png] >> >> Thanks a lot for your help! >> >> > By itself, that just sets up the parameters to be varied during the fit. > It does not specify how those will be used. > > So: did you use the parameter named "third" in any of the Path Parameter > definitions? Something like this > > path1 = feffpath('feff0001.dat', s02 = 'amp', e0 = 'del_e0', > sigma2='sigma2_eins(300, theta)', > deltar='alpha*reff', > third='third') > > should work. > > If not, please post a complete, minimal example showing what you are doing. > > --Matt > > _______________________________________________ > Ifeffit mailing list > Ifeffit@millenia.cars.aps.anl.gov > http://millenia.cars.aps.anl.gov/mailman/listinfo/ifeffit > Unsubscribe: http://millenia.cars.aps.anl.gov/mailman/options/ifeffit >
